ACORN Launch Date and DMS Blackout Dates
ACORN’s projected launch date is November 1! Once we go live, we will be entering all data in the ACORN user interface. Prior to our go-live date, we will integrate our DMS data with ACORN. This is a process that takes a little time for data migration and testing, and we will need to halt all data entry to the DMS prior to migrating our database.
2023 ACORN Timeline
The DMS Blackout is scheduled from Oct 27 until we go live on November 1. This means that users will no longer have access to the ESIT DMS after October 26. We encourage all our providers to complete data entry into the DMS in the weeks leading up to the blackout. All data entered in the DMS will be moved to ACORN and you will have access to your caseload in ACORN beginning November.
